Some private student loan borrowers whose co-signers die are facing automatic default, even if their loans are in good standing, the U.S. Consumer Financial Protection Bureau said in a report.

The consumer bureau, which oversees private student loans, outlined the practice today in releasing a midyear report on student-loan complaints.
